About Development Applications in Cockatoo Valley

Development Applications (DAs) in Cockatoo Valley, South Australia are submitted to the local council when property owners want to make changes to their property. This includes new buildings, renovations, additions, and other significant works.

By tracking DAs in Cockatoo Valley, you can stay informed about upcoming construction in your neighbourhood, understand property development trends, and research potential investment opportunities.
